Barbara was born in Worcester, Massachusetts to Henry and Margaret (Croft) Hedge. She grew up in Worcester, MA. She was married to her high school sweetheart, Norman Mantyla, in 1951. Together they raised three sons: Scott, his wife Michelle, Eric his wife Judy all from Jackson Township, and David, his wife Julie of North Canton, OH. Barbara had six grandchildren and six great gr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her husband and two sisters, Virginia Kielinen and Helen Colburn.
Barbara was a homemaker and an active member of Faith United Methodist Church of North Canton where she sang in the choir for many years. She was a world traveler, loved people, knitting and sewing. She had a deep love for Cape Cod where she spent many summers over the years. Barbara commented on several occasions she was proud that she never put gas in her car or bail any of her sons out of jail. Barbara was known to have a good gin martini every now and then, especially on Friday nights!
